About Mid-City

Mid-City, a centrally located neighborhood in Los Angeles, offers a diverse mix of urban living and cultural attractions. The area is known for its vibrant arts scene, eclectic dining options, and historic architecture. Residents benefit from nearby parks and recreational spaces, providing a welcome escape from city life. Shopping enthusiasts can explore a variety of local boutiques and markets. Public transportation is easily accessible, including buses and the Metro, facilitating convenient commutes to other parts of the city.

What is the weather of Mid-City, Los Angeles, CA?

Mid-City experiences a Mediterranean climate characterized by warm, dry summers and mild, wet winters. Average summer temperatures range from the mid-70s to low 90s °F, while winter temperatures typically range from the mid-40s to mid-60s °F. Rainfall is most common between November and March, with minimal precipitation in the summer months.
